16、树莓派传感器节点搭建全攻略

树莓派传感器节点搭建全攻略

1. 树莓派与面包板连接准备

在使用树莓派进行电子实验时,Pi T - Cobbler Plus和Cobbler Plus可能是部分组装好的,你可能需要自己焊接面包板接头到扩展板上。在一些热门的在线拍卖和电子折扣网站上,你还能找到这两款扩展板的不同变体,例如SparkFun的Pi Wedge(www.sparkfun.com/products/13717),它的布局与Pi T - Cobbler Plus相似,但GPIO引脚的排列顺序略有不同,不过PCB上有印刷标注,方便参考。

无论选择哪种扩展板,都能让树莓派连接到面包板,使电子(和传感器)实验变得更加容易。但要注意,扩展板不会防止意外的电源过载,所以在操作时需格外小心。

2. 所需软件安装

要使用树莓派的GPIO引脚,需要安装一些软件包。这里主要介绍使用Python编程语言所需的软件。虽然也可以使用C和Scratch语言扩展,但Python语法简单易读,容易掌握,而且树莓派最初选择Python作为唯一语言,在互联网上能找到更多相关示例。

默认情况下,Raspbian系统包含Python和许多支持库,但要完全访问所有GPIO功能,还需要安装以下模块:
- RPi.GPIO :用于与GPIO引脚通信。
- pySerial :用于连接串行设备。
- python - smbus :用于访问I2C总线。

如果使用扩展板,制造商可能还会提供需要安装的特殊模块,但Pi T - Cobbler扩展板不需要特

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值